Basketball MVP Steph Curry has a hidden talent — or at least it was hidden before he joined Paramore onstage at a recent concert.

While enjoying a date night with his wife, chef Ayesha Curry, at the Chase Center in San Francisco, the four-time NBA champion channeled his inner rockstar, belting the lyrics to Paramore’s smash hit “Misery Business” alongside lead singer Hayley Williams.

Before welcoming Curry to the stage, Williams gave the audience a little backstory, telling fans the band and Curry go way back.

Released in 2007, “Misery Business” was the band’s first song to make the Hot 100 charts. In the years since then, Music Times noted, the song has gone quadruple platinum.

Curry was clearly excited about the concert, posting several photos and clips from the night on Instagram.

According to Good Morning America, Curry is one of many celebs to take the stage to belt the chorus of “Misery Business.” At concerts across the country, guests ranging from rapper Lil Uzi Vert to U.S. Rep Maxwell Frost of Florida have joined the band onstage.
